The Demon's Redemption: The Echo of Sorrow

In the shadowed realms of the celestial realm, where the fabric of reality is woven with threads of both light and darkness, there existed a demon named Azura. Her form was ethereal, her eyes pools of eternal sorrow, and her touch could rend souls asunder. Yet, within her breast lay a heart that yearned for the light, a soul that whispered tales of a past she could barely remember.

The tale of Azura began in a realm far from the celestial, where the balance between the forces of order and chaos was a delicate dance. She was born of the dark, a being of immense power, yet she was also a creature of great compassion. Her mother, a fallen angel, had whispered tales of a world beyond the veil, a world where the hearts of men were pure and the skies were painted with hues of hope.

As Azura grew, her power grew with her, but so did her sorrow. She had witnessed the cruelties of her kind, the suffering they inflicted upon the innocent. The more power she gained, the more she felt the weight of her past actions, the more she felt the need to atone.

One fateful day, a savior appeared. He was a human warrior, a man of great strength and compassion, who had been granted the ability to wield the celestial sword, a weapon capable of cutting through the darkest of shadows. His name was Lior, and he had been sent to bring balance to the realm.

The first encounter between Azura and Lior was a clash of titans. Her dark power met his celestial might, and the world trembled. But as the battle raged on, something unexpected happened. Instead of feeling the cold fury of her own nature, Azura felt a strange warmth, a connection to the man who seemed to embody the very essence of the light she sought.

Lior, in turn, felt a strange kinship with the demon. He saw not just a creature of darkness, but a soul that had been tarnished by the weight of its own power. He realized that the key to restoring balance to the realm lay not in destroying the dark, but in understanding it.

As the two continued to battle, their encounters grew less about destruction and more about understanding. They shared stories, they argued, they learned from each other. Azura began to understand the pain that had driven Lior to seek the celestial sword, and Lior began to understand the burden that Azura carried.

But their journey was not without peril. The dark forces of the realm sought to destroy the celestial sword, and with it, the hope of restoring balance. Azura and Lior were forced to confront their deepest fears, their darkest moments, and their greatest desires.

In a climactic battle that shook the very foundations of the realm, Azura and Lior faced their greatest challenge. The demon, torn between her dark nature and her desire for redemption, found herself at the precipice of a choice that would define her fate.

With the celestial sword in hand, Lior fought valiantly, but it was Azura who emerged as the true hero. In a moment of clarity, she realized that the power she sought was not in her dark form, but in the light of self-redemption. She chose to sacrifice her own power, to become the very thing she had sought to destroy.

As the dark power within her waned, a new light began to shine. Azura, now a being of light and shadow, a creature of both power and redemption, emerged from the battle. She had not only saved Lior and the celestial sword, but she had also saved herself.

The realm was saved, and the balance was restored. Azura and Lior, now bound by a bond of shared suffering and hope, continued their journey. They traveled the realms, spreading the message of redemption and the power of forgiveness.

The tale of Azura and Lior became a legend, a story of a demon's redemption and the eternal struggle between darkness and light. It was a tale that echoed through the ages, a reminder that even the darkest souls could find salvation in the light of self-discovery.

In the end, Azura looked upon the world she had saved and knew that her journey was far from over. She had found redemption, but the fight against the darkness within and without continued. And so, she walked on, a beacon of hope in a world that needed it, a creature of both sorrow and salvation, forever echoing the tale of her own redemption.
